What is Blockchain?
Blockchain is like a digital notebook that everyone can see but no one can erase or change without permission. Imagine writing down important records on pages, and once a page is full, it locks and connects to the next page. This creates a chain of pages, which is why it is called a block chain.
Each “block” contains information such as transaction details, and these blocks are linked together securely. Because many computers share and check this chain, it becomes almost impossible to hack or change the data.
This is why blockchain is trusted for keeping records safe and transparent.
How Does Blockchain Technology Work?
Blockchain technology works by connecting blocks of information in a secure chain. Each block contains data, a unique code called a “hash,” and the hash of the previous block. This linking creates a chain that is very hard to break or change.

When someone wants to add new information, the network of computers checks and agrees that it is valid before adding it to the chain. This process is called “consensus.” Because many computers verify the data, the system is very secure and decentralized—meaning no single person or company controls it.

Key Features of Blockchain Technology
Blockchain technology has some special features that make it very useful:
- Security: Data on the blockchain is protected with strong encryption, making it very hard for hackers to change anything.
- Transparency: Everyone in the network can see the transactions, which builds trust.
- Decentralization: Instead of one central authority, many computers around the world maintain the blockchain. This reduces the risk of failure or fraud.
- Immutability: Once data is recorded in a block, it cannot be changed or deleted. This keeps the information permanent and reliable.
These features make blockchain technology a powerful tool for many industries and applications.

Popular Uses of Blockchain
Blockchain technology is being used in many exciting ways today:
- Cryptocurrencies: The most famous use is in digital money like Bitcoin and Ethereum, where blockchain keeps transactions secure and transparent.
- Smart Contracts: These are automatic agreements that execute themselves when conditions are met, without needing a middleman.
- Secure Voting: Blockchain can help create safe and transparent voting systems to prevent fraud.
- Digital Identity: It helps protect personal information and control who can see it.
- Supply Chain Tracking: Companies use blockchain to track products from the factory to your home, ensuring quality and authenticity.
These examples show why blockchain technology is becoming so popular across different industries.
Blockchain vs Traditional Databases
Traditional databases store data in one central place controlled by a single authority, like a company or organization. This can make them vulnerable to hacking or data loss.
On the other hand, blockchain technology stores data across many computers around the world. This decentralized approach means:
- No single point of failure
- More security because data is shared and verified by many
- Transparency, as everyone in the network can see the data
- Data is permanent and cannot be easily changed
Because of these differences, blockchain is often considered safer and more reliable than traditional databases for certain uses.
Challenges and Limitations of Blockchain
Even though blockchain technology is powerful, it has some challenges:
- Energy Consumption: Many blockchain systems, especially those using “proof of work,” use a lot of electricity, which can harm the environment.
- Scalability: As more users join, the system can slow down because every transaction needs to be verified by many computers.
- Regulation Issues: Governments are still figuring out how to regulate blockchain and cryptocurrencies, which can cause uncertainty.
- Complexity: Understanding and using blockchain can be difficult for beginners.
These challenges are being worked on, and new technologies are making blockchain faster and greener every day.
The Future of Blockchain Technology
The future of blockchain technology looks very promising. New developments are making it faster, more efficient, and easier to use.

- Improved scalability: Solutions like “sharding” and “layer 2” networks help blockchains handle more transactions quickly.
- Green blockchain: More eco-friendly methods like “proof of stake” reduce energy use.
- Wider adoption: More industries such as finance, healthcare, and real estate are starting to use blockchain.
- Integration with other tech: Blockchain is combining with AI, IoT, and big data to create smarter systems.
